PHP Класс Neos\ContentRepository\Tests\Unit\Domain\Service\NodeTypeManagerTest

Наследование: extends Neos\Flow\Tests\UnitTestCase
Показать файл Открыть проект

Защищенные свойства (Protected)

Свойство Тип Описание
$mockConfigurationManager Neos\Flow\Configuration\ConfigurationManager | PHPUnit_Framework_MockObject_MockObject
$nodeTypeManager Neos\ContentRepository\Domain\Service\NodeTypeManager
$nodeTypesFixture array example node types

Открытые методы

Метод Описание
aggregateNodeTypeFlagIsFalseByDefault ( )
aggregateNodeTypeFlagIsInherited ( )
createNodeTypeAlwaysThrowsAnException ( )
getNodeTypeAllowsToRetrieveFinalNodeTypes ( )
getNodeTypeReturnsFallbackNodeTypeIfConfigured ( )
getNodeTypeThrowsExceptionForUnknownNodeType ( )
getNodeTypeThrowsExceptionIfConfiguredFallbackNodeTypeCantBeFound ( )
getNodeTypeThrowsExceptionIfFinalNodeTypeIsSubclassed ( )
getNodeTypeThrowsExceptionIfNoFallbackNodeTypeIsConfigured ( )
getNodeTypesContainsAbstractNodeTypes ( )
getNodeTypesReturnsRegisteredNodeTypes ( )
getNodeTypesWithoutIncludeAbstractContainsNoAbstractNodeTypes ( )
getSubNodeTypesContainsAbstractNodeTypes ( )
getSubNodeTypesReturnsInheritedNodeTypes ( )
getSubNodeTypesWithoutIncludeAbstractContainsNoAbstractNodeTypes ( )
hasNodeTypeReturnsFalseIfTheGivenNodeTypeIsNotFound ( )
hasNodeTypeReturnsTrueForAbstractNodeTypes ( )
hasNodeTypeReturnsTrueIfTheGivenNodeTypeIsFound ( )
nodeTypeConfigurationIsMergedTogether ( )
setUp ( )

Защищенные методы

Метод Описание
prepareNodeTypeManager ( array $nodeTypesFixtureData ) Prepares $this->nodeTypeManager with a fresh instance with all mocks and makes the given fixture data available as NodeTypes configuration

Описание методов

aggregateNodeTypeFlagIsFalseByDefault() публичный Метод

aggregateNodeTypeFlagIsInherited() публичный Метод

createNodeTypeAlwaysThrowsAnException() публичный Метод

getNodeTypeAllowsToRetrieveFinalNodeTypes() публичный Метод

getNodeTypeReturnsFallbackNodeTypeIfConfigured() публичный Метод

getNodeTypeThrowsExceptionForUnknownNodeType() публичный Метод

getNodeTypeThrowsExceptionIfConfiguredFallbackNodeTypeCantBeFound() публичный Метод

getNodeTypeThrowsExceptionIfFinalNodeTypeIsSubclassed() публичный Метод

getNodeTypeThrowsExceptionIfNoFallbackNodeTypeIsConfigured() публичный Метод

getNodeTypesContainsAbstractNodeTypes() публичный Метод

getNodeTypesReturnsRegisteredNodeTypes() публичный Метод

getNodeTypesWithoutIncludeAbstractContainsNoAbstractNodeTypes() публичный Метод

getSubNodeTypesContainsAbstractNodeTypes() публичный Метод

getSubNodeTypesReturnsInheritedNodeTypes() публичный Метод

getSubNodeTypesWithoutIncludeAbstractContainsNoAbstractNodeTypes() публичный Метод

hasNodeTypeReturnsFalseIfTheGivenNodeTypeIsNotFound() публичный Метод

hasNodeTypeReturnsTrueForAbstractNodeTypes() публичный Метод

hasNodeTypeReturnsTrueIfTheGivenNodeTypeIsFound() публичный Метод

nodeTypeConfigurationIsMergedTogether() публичный Метод

prepareNodeTypeManager() защищенный Метод

Prepares $this->nodeTypeManager with a fresh instance with all mocks and makes the given fixture data available as NodeTypes configuration
protected prepareNodeTypeManager ( array $nodeTypesFixtureData )
$nodeTypesFixtureData array

setUp() публичный Метод

public setUp ( )

Описание свойств

$mockConfigurationManager защищенное свойство

protected ConfigurationManager,Neos\Flow\Configuration|PHPUnit_Framework_MockObject_MockObject $mockConfigurationManager
Результат Neos\Flow\Configuration\ConfigurationManager | PHPUnit_Framework_MockObject_MockObject

$nodeTypeManager защищенное свойство

protected NodeTypeManager,Neos\ContentRepository\Domain\Service $nodeTypeManager
Результат Neos\ContentRepository\Domain\Service\NodeTypeManager

$nodeTypesFixture защищенное свойство

example node types
protected array $nodeTypesFixture
Результат array